U.S. v. BULGER

No. 13-2447.

816 F.3d 137 (2016)

UNITED STATES, Appellee, v. James J. BULGER, a/k/a Jimmy, a/k/a Whitey, a/k/a Jim, Defendant, Appellant.

United States Court of Appeals, First Circuit.

March 4, 2016.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Henry B. Brennan , with whom James H. Budreau was on brief, for appellant.

Randall E. Kromm , Assistant United States Attorney, with whom Carmen M. Ortiz , United States Attorney, was on brief, for appellee.

Before THOMPSON, KAYATTA, and BARRON, Circuit Judges.


After evading authorities for fifteen-plus years, fugitive James "Whitey" Bulger, the head of an organized crime syndicate in Boston from the 1970's to the 1990's, was captured.
